I need help with number 1-4 I don’t understand..
Karo-lina-s [1.5K]

Answer:

  1. 109°, obtuse
  2. 131°, obtuse
  3. 53°, acute
  4. 124°, obtuse

Step-by-step explanation:

You are exected to know the relationships of angles created where a transversal crosses parallel lines.

  • Corresponding angles are equal (congruent).
  • Adjacent angles are supplementary, as are any linear pair.
  • Opposite interior (or exterior) angles are equal (congruent).

The appearance of the diagram often gives you a clue.

You also expected to know the name (or category) of angles less than, equal to, or greater than 90°. Respectively, these are <em>acute</em>, <em>right</em>, and <em>obtuse</em> angles.

1. Adjacent angles are supplementary. The supplement of the given angle is 109°, so x will be obtuse.

2. Opposite exterior angles are equal, so y will be 131°. It is obtuse.

3. Opposite interior angles are equal, so w will be 53°. It is acute.

4. Corresponding angles are equal, so x will be 124°. It is obtuse.

What is the answer to this equation? (picture attached)
SashulF [63]

Answer:

x = \frac{42}{5}

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

19 - \frac{5x+6}{4} = 7 ( subtract 19 from both sides )

- \frac{5x+6}{4} = - 12

Multiply both sides by - 4 to clear the fraction and the negative signs

5x + 6 = 48 ( subtract 6 from both sides )

5x = 42 ( divide both sides by 5 )

x = \frac{42}{5}
